The Magic of Sta. Rita Hills

Sta. Rita Hills’ unique east-west orientation is one of its defining features. Unlike most coastal California regions that run north-south, this orientation allows for a longer growing season, with cool marine fog in the morning and warm afternoons. This results in wines with a remarkable balance of acidity and ripeness, contributing to their complexity and depth.

The region’s soil is another key factor in its winemaking success. Sta. Rita Hills is characterized by marine sedimentary soils with a high mineral content, which imparts a distinct minerality to the wines. This, combined with the cool climate, results in wines with a unique expression of terroir.

Wineries of Sta. Rita Hills

Sta. Rita Hills is home to numerous award-winning wineries, each with its own distinct style and approach to winemaking. From pioneers like Sanford Winery, which planted the first Pinot Noir vines in the region, to innovative newcomers like Melville Winery, these wineries are pushing the boundaries of what’s possible in California winemaking.

Many of these wineries are committed to sustainable farming practices. For instance, Ampelos Cellars was the first vineyard in the United States to be certified organic, biodynamic, and sustainable in practice. This commitment to sustainability not only benefits the environment but also contributes to the quality of the wines.

Experiences in Sta. Rita Hills

Visiting Sta. Rita Hills is not just about wine tasting; it’s about immersing yourself in the region’s beauty and culture. Many wineries offer vineyard tours, where visitors can learn about the winemaking process and the unique characteristics of the region. Some also offer vineyard picnics, wine pairing dinners, and other special events.

For those looking for a more hands-on experience, some wineries offer blending sessions, where visitors can create their own custom blend. And for the ultimate wine lover’s experience, some wineries even offer the opportunity to participate in the harvest.
